

Widen Golden Ears Way!
The Issue
Maple Ridge is a city with more than 90,000 residents, no skytrain system, and it lacks employment opportunities and commercial space.
Since the Golden Ears tolls were removed, traffic congestion on Golden Ears Way has been out of control. Maple Ridge has two main routes - Lougheed Hwy and the Golden Ears Bridge. FOUR LANES MERGE INTO ONE LANE - two lanes from Lougheed Hwy and two lanes from the Golden Ears Bridge, causing major traffic delays, unnecessary pollution, and resident frustration daily.
The City blames Translink because they own the bridge and Golden Ears Way, Translink even proudly displays their name on the Golden Ears signs. Maple Ridge is part of Metro Vancouver so we fund Translink projects, yet we see little to none of those funds spent in our community.
We have been complaining since the tolls were removed in 2017, and Translink said they would be monitoring our traffic (a few links below). According to StatsCan, our population has increased 10% since then. And all that has changed is Translink gave us a B-line bus!
